Hadith 1093 ۞ Hadith.2661 - Imam Jafar ibn Muhammad Al-Sadiq (as) said: "Four types of fragrances are disliked for a Muhrim: musk, ambergris, saffron, and turmeric. He also disliked fragrant oils with a strong scent." 2661 - وَ قَالَ اَلصَّادِقُ عَلَيْهِ اَلسَّلاَمُ : «يُكْرَهُ مِنَ اَلطِّيبِ أَرْبَعَةُ أَشْيَاءَ لِلْمُحْرِمِ اَلْمِسْكُ وَ اَلْعَنْبَرُ وَ اَلزَّعْفَرَانُ وَ اَلْوَرْسُ وَ كَانَ يَكْرَهُ مِنَ اَلْأَدْهَانِ اَلطَّيِّبَةَ اَلرِّيحِ».
